This year we asked participants concerning their preferences for text, sound and video clip when taking in news online. Usually, we discover that the majority still choose to check out the information (57%), as opposed to watch (30%) or listen to it (13%), but younger people (under-35s) are most likely to pay attention (17%) than older groups.


Behind the averages we find substantial and unexpected country distinctions. In markets with a strong analysis practice, such as Finland and the United Kingdom, around eight in ten still choose to check out on the internet news, however in India and Thailand, around four in 10 (40%) say they prefer to enjoy information online, and in the Philippines that percentage is over fifty percent (52%).


In these details many Oriental countries, populations tend to be more youthful, mobile information have a tendency to be relatively inexpensive, and video news is extensively offered through platforms such as YouTube and TikTok. In Thailand, for instance, better chances for freedom of speech online have actually caused the creation of a spate of independent TV-style online shows that are commonly consumed on cellphones.

Around a 3rd of these (12%) accessibility a news podcast consistently, with the strongest growth in the USA and Australia. Simply under a third (29%) state they have invested even more time listening to podcasts this year, with 19% saying they have paid attention much less. News composes a reasonably little proportion of podcasts in many markets, however plays a bigger function in the USA (19%).
